BOOK OF THIEVES
Chronicles of Tiralainn Book 2
Sara Reinke
Double Dragon Publishing
October 2006
1-55404-387-5
Ebook
Fantasy

 

Trajaeran had begged that the Book of Shadows be destroyed just before he died, but Kierken had hid it to have it studied in order to find out its secrets.  Now the Stone has been found.  The Stone and the Book of Shadows are sister talismans.  The power of the Stone unlocks the secrets of the Book and legend says it is evil, but Kierken is convinced that it can be used for good.  In this story, Rhyden Fabhcun, a full-blooded Gaeilge Elf, is visited one early morning by Qynh, Queen of Tiralainn and begs him to come to her as someone is going to kill her husband, Kierken.  Kaevir Macleod is being called by the Stone with a promise of power over the wind.  Isabaenna needs to go to a conference in place of her father, who died years before trying to stop the unleashing of the power that now threatens the kingdom and intrigue, betrayal and surprises await all who get involved in the race for power. 

Fans of the first book, Book of Days will not be disappointed in this next installment of this stunning epic fantasy.  The story continues in its fast paced form with characters that leap from the pages and descriptive prose that draws the reader right into a world of elves, dwarfs, humans and magic.  This story is just as emotional as the first and this reviewer devoured every page, every line and every word.  It was a great pleasure to be able to continue and meet some of the characters from the first book and get to know some new ones.  This reviewer quite liked that Ms. Reinke’s fantasy world has a slight Victorian flavor, with gentleman highway men, coaches and carriages and a hierarchy of lords and ladies that resemble the Ton.  This reviewer would highly recommend the reader to visit Ms. Reinke’s website and read the two free stories that are set between the first and second book of the series which prepare the reader more fully for this book.
